Tottenham Hotspur Crisis: Fans Frustrated After Meeting with Club Hierarchy - Full Story (2026)

The Tottenham Hotspur Supporters' Trust has taken a bold step to ensure transparency, but their efforts have been met with resistance from the club's hierarchy. The Trust, representing the fans' voice, released a statement detailing their frustration with the club's censorship of their meeting minutes.

A Troubling Situation:

The Spurs fanbase is in turmoil. With the team's poor performance in the Premier League, sitting just above the relegation zone, and the recent sacking of manager Thomas Frank, the fans are demanding answers. The appointment of Igor Tudor as interim head coach has done little to ease tensions.

The Meeting:

Trust chair Michael Green led a delegation of fans to present the findings of their 'Five Principles of Ownership' survey to the club's top brass, including CEO Vinai Venkatesham. The survey, with 4,500 participants, aimed to hold the club accountable and ensure fan concerns were heard.

The Controversy:

However, the Trust was disappointed to find that several key points from the meeting were omitted from the official minutes. These included:
- Fan Concerns: Supporters' anxiety about the club's direction, the risk of relegation, and the perceived lack of ambition.
- Financial Transparency: The club's failure to demonstrate profitability since 2018 and the need for cash flow.
- Youth Development: The lack of young players progressing from the Academy to the first team, despite injuries and player shortages.
- Playing Style: Fans' desire for a style that reflects Spurs' DNA and transcends from youth to the men's first team.
- Sustainability: While fans appreciate the club's infrastructure, they believe it's not enough to ensure success.
- Strategic Objectives: The Trust's request to see detailed KPIs, suggesting a potential conflict between financial and footballing performance goals.

The Trust's Stand:

The Trust believes that publishing a full record of the meeting is essential for accountability and transparency. They argue that fans have a right to know how their concerns are being addressed by the club.
